“…HOCl is produced from ClO and ClONO 2 . At mid-latitudes the reaction making HOCl ( 20 , 21 ) isClO + HO 2 → HOCl + O 2 The injection of organic molecules into the stratosphere leads to the formation of formaldehyde (H 2 CO) and other sources of HO 2 radicals ( 18 ); H 2 CO near 18 km was observed to be enhanced well into 2021 (fig. S4).…”

“…For HOCl, the direct observation from Lawler et al (2011) showed a range from lower than their detection limit of 5-173 ppt in summer tropical Atlantic MBL. Recently, Bernath et al (2021) reported high values of HOCl up to 1.34 ppb at an altitude of 22.5 km during Antarctic ozone depletion. However, surface HOCl was not reported in their study.…”

“…A new ACE-FTS processing version (5.0) is underway that will include line-of-sight wind as a standard data product. ACE-FTS version 5.0 will also feature two additional molecules compared to version 4.1 [4], HOCl [5] and CH 2 F 2 (HFC-32), and will extend the VMR retrievals for SO 2 and ClO to higher altitude.…”
